Transaction 59a7e6bada3481045b95788b974f28c72f4c414e5ce9d267c23806e1b5c3921a

1 Input
2 Outputs
  • 59a7e6bada3481045b95788b974f28c72f4c414e5ce9d267c23806e1b5c3921a:0
  • value  1850000
    address  3MKtbjLFiZFcwgfbowWxkWma6LdUeh9HmG
  • 59a7e6bada3481045b95788b974f28c72f4c414e5ce9d267c23806e1b5c3921a:1
  • value  770921
    address  3LPLxPYskVMkJiuuWYY7wVPiDHfLpARUg7